I hate to say this, but Burnett outpitched Pedro tonight in the Bronx. The World Series is tied up 1-1 with the two teams heading to Philadelphia. Pedro was good, allowing three earned runs on six hits in six innings plus, but Burnett was better. He kept the Phillies’ lineup off balance all night, and three runs was more than enough run support tonight.
I’m still optimistic with the Phils splitting the first two games in New York, but the Yankees are going to have more confidence heading into Game 3. We shall see.
